Birmingham City Council on behalf of the West Midlands Community Safety Partnership is seeking applications to apply to join a Dynamic Purchasing System (DPS) for Independent Author/ Chair, combined role to undertake statutory reviews for domestic homicides within the West Midlands region. The service provides a review of the circumstances in which the death of a person aged 16 years and over that has, or appears to have, resulted from violence, abuse or neglect by a person to whom they were related or with whom they were, or had been in, an intimate personal relationship or were a member of the same household as themselves. The purpose of the review is to: o Identify any lessons to be learnt from the death; o State the lessons to be learnt, the changes required, actions to achieve those changes and associated timescales; o Apply those lessons to relevant policies and procedures; o Prevent future domestic abuse and homicide. The West Midlands Community Safety Partnership is seeking for Independent Author / Chair to conduct Domestic Homicide Reviews based in the 7 Local Authorities in the West Midlands Region; as listed below: o Birmingham City Council; o Coventry City Council; o Dudley Metropolitan Borough Council; o Sandwell Metropolitan Borough Council; o Solihull Metropolitan Borough Council; o Walsall Metropolitan Borough Council; o City of Wolverhampton Council; The service required is for an Independent Author / Chair to provide Domestic Homicide Reviews. The DPS is a two stage process: - Stage 1 - Selection Stage - all Potential Suppliers must pass the criteria to be appointed to the DPS. - Stage 2 - Award Stage - invitation to tender documentation will be invited from all Potential Suppliers on the DPS for Independent Author/Chair contract to be awarded.
